> I hit a bunch of snags trying to follow this, getting the right
> branch and not knowing that libmypaint's autogen doesn't run
> configure automatically..

Yeah autogen.sh does not have to run configure and MyPaint people
removed this behavior from the autotools setup I initially did. Since
I expect this repository to be taken care of later on by the MyPaint
team, I did the autogen.sh the way they like it, i.e. not running
configure. :-)

Jehan

P.S.: also I don't really like that the autogen.sh run configure
myself. It can sometimes be a bother when you want to do VPATH builds
but the autogen script often wants to be run from within the source
root. Anyway…
